Floor Burger
Speaking of Burger sculptures...
If you live in Toronto, you may be interested to know that the Art Gallery of Ontario is undertaking the restoration of Claes Oldenburg's (yes, he has burger in his name, for real!) "Floor Burger". Check out this link for all the juicy details. http://artmatters.ca/wp/tag/floor-burger/
Check out this link to see the controversy this burger swirled up back in 1967:
